Renault-Nissan Alliance Forms EV Partnership with City of Orlando, Florida

Green Car Congress

Nissan is entering into an agreement with the City of Orlando and the Orlando Utilities Commission (OUC) to promote the development of an electric-vehicle charging network and policies to support widespread adoptions of electric cars.

Mercedes-Benz High-Power Charging goes large at Starbucks

Baua Electric

Mercedes-Benz High-Power Charging opened its first North American charging site at Mercedes-Benz USA’s headquarters in Sandy Springs, Georgia, in November 2023 as part of an initial $1 billion charging network investment.
